## Just what Application Security Consists of
Securing an application is a multifaceted effort comprising the entire software lifecycle. It commences with writing safe code (for instance, avoiding dangerous operates and validating inputs), and continues through rigorous testing (using tools and honest hacking to locate flaws before assailants do), and solidifying the runtime atmosphere (with things love configuration lockdowns, security, and web software firewalls). Application safety measures also means frequent vigilance even following deployment – monitoring logs for shady activity, keeping software dependencies up-to-date, in addition to responding swiftly in order to emerging threats.
Throughout practice, this could entail measures like solid authentication controls, regular code reviews, transmission tests, and occurrence response plans. As one industry guidebook notes, application safety measures is not a good one-time effort but an ongoing procedure integrated into the program development lifecycle (SDLC)

## Typically the Stakes
The advantages of robust application security will be underscored by sobering statistics and illustrations. Studies show that the significant portion involving breaches stem from application vulnerabilities or even human error in managing apps. The particular Verizon Data Break the rules of Investigations Report found that 13% involving breaches in a recent year had been caused by applying vulnerabilities in public-facing applications
AEMBIT. IO
. Another finding says in 2023, 14% of all breaches started with hackers exploiting an application vulnerability – almost triple the pace involving the previous year
DARKREADING. COM
. This specific spike was linked in part to major incidents want the MOVEit supply-chain attack, which spread widely via jeopardized software updates
DARKREADING. COM
.
Beyond data, individual breach stories paint a vibrant picture of exactly why app security matters: the Equifax 2017 breach that revealed 143 million individuals' data occurred due to the fact the company still did not patch a known flaw in the web application framework
THEHACKERNEWS. COM
. A new single unpatched susceptability in an Indien Struts web software allowed attackers to be able to remotely execute program code on Equifax's web servers, leading to one particular of the most significant identity theft occurrences in history. Such cases illustrate how one weak website link in an application can easily compromise an whole organization's security.
